

Bobbi Kristina Brown’s romantic relationship with her “adopted brother” Nicholas Gordon has definitely raised headlines in the media, but it is the 19-year-old’s grandmother Cissy who has been the most vocal about her disapproval. “What they’re doing is incestuous,” a friend of Whitney Houston‘s elderly mother tells TMZ. Cissy has expressed her outrage of the relationship before, but now that reports have surfaced about the couple’s secret engagement, she’s taking it one step further by trying to evict Nick, 22, from Whitney’s $1.2 million dollar Atlanta townhouse he’s currently sharing with Bobbi Kristina. That would be no easy feat, according to comments from multiple lawyers.
“Cissy Houston, as an executor of the Whitney Houston estate, can file an application with the probate court to request that Nick Gordon be removed from the home,” Vikki Ziegler, celebrity attorney, exclusively tells HollywoodLife.com. “However, there must be a legitimate legal basis due to the fact that Bobby Kristina will inherit the home and its contents. The legal basis must be strong and damaging, otherwise it may likely not be a winnable argument.”
“As Bobbi Kristina has rightful possession to live at the home, as long as she wants Nick there, Cissy is out of luck,” echos NYC attorney Danielle Petitti.
